Solution for 3(2x-5)+4x-1=-116 equation:


Simplifying
3(2x + -5) + 4x + -1 = -116

Reorder the terms:
3(-5 + 2x) + 4x + -1 = -116
(-5 * 3 + 2x * 3) + 4x + -1 = -116
(-15 + 6x) + 4x + -1 = -116

Reorder the terms:
-15 + -1 + 6x + 4x = -116

Combine like terms: -15 + -1 = -16
-16 + 6x + 4x = -116

Combine like terms: 6x + 4x = 10x
-16 + 10x = -116

Solving
-16 + 10x = -116

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'16' to each side of the equation.
-16 + 16 + 10x = -116 + 16

Combine like terms: -16 + 16 = 0
0 + 10x = -116 + 16
10x = -116 + 16

Combine like terms: -116 + 16 = -100
10x = -100

Divide each side by '10'.
x = -10

Simplifying
x = -10
